Wow... A question I can actually answer!
1986 or 1987 thru 1990 or even later are all basically the same... Only
bodywork changes.
Most important things to consider are whether it's auto, stick, etc. There
might be slight differences also, but nothing that someone who can instal an
engine can't get around IMHO.
What happened to your engine? My 1989 went 300,000 miles before rust made
the car unsafe and totaled it... Engine was perfect. Original clutch and
battery!!!
